Bailey manor was on fire.
Demian was the first one who realized it.
Despite riding the same trained horse, Demian’s horse was running at a much faster speed. As soon as he saw the white smoke rising from afar, he uttered cuss words quietly.
He rode the horse like crazy.
He had never run so desperately like that on any battlefield.
‘How dare he.’
Marquess of Bailey’s face, whom he encountered at the banquet with Lara, came to his mind.
Demian had met nobles like him on the battlefield many times.
Those who were only obsessed with getting the honors after the battle, rather than boosting the morale of the soldiers, the outcome of the war, or honoring the fallen. Those who considered the lives of the thousands of soldiers as a tool for their honor, or just a scapegoat.
Demian had killed many nobles like them on the battlefield. He killed them all regardless of whether they were enemies or allies. The reason he attracted the attention of the Crown Prince of Tarragon was because of the rumor that a crazy slave had only killed the commander on the battlefield.
Marquess of Bailey was like those nobles that he killed.
‘Lara.’
After putting his horse in front of the locked main gate, Demian crossed the wall with only a few leaps.
Then, he rushed to where the smoke rose.
The manor’s employees were running about in confusion.
The servants and soldiers were carrying water buckets upstairs.
Demian looked up at the room on fire from outside the building.
‘That must be Lara’s room.’
Lara was an extreme woman.
When there was something she clearly wanted, she would do it by any means necessary. Which means she would set fire to her room to escape from this house without batting an eye.
Demian moved fast. In just an instant, he climbed up a tall tree in front of Lara’s room. The flames had shot outwards, but Demian did not hesitate. When Demian was hanging from the tree and about to enter the room full of flames through the balcony, he saw something running fast.
Advertisement
It was just a silhouette at first.
A faint shadow pierced through the smoke and headed his way.
The shadow slammed through the half-burned window and jumped out.
It was Lara.
“Lara, come here!”
Demian instinctively threw himself at her with his arms open.
Lara’s room was on the second floor, but it was as high as three stories. If she fell from that height, she could have been seriously injured.
Demian managed to grab Lara and hugged her, wrapping her head with his two arms.
There was a smell of acrid smoke.
“Demian-!”
Demian fell to the ground at the same time Lara screamed.
It was such a great shock that Lara, who was in Demian’s arms, groaned in pain.
Hugging each other like one body, they could only stop after rolling over a few times on the ground.
“Demian… Demian!”
Lara grabbed him and shouted.
She called his name with a cracked and hoarse voice after coughing so much inside the house.
“Wake up, Demian!”
Her hair, which looked as fragrant as wet wood, was blackened all over and was in a mess with black ashes.
“…I’m fine.”
As soon as Demian opened his eyes, he scanned through Lara thoroughly and mumbled while still lying down on the ground.
“I’m going to kill your father.”
He was fine.
Because of the extreme shock, Demian could not get up right away. Nevertheless, he was safe without any serious injuries. Only then Lara dropped down to the ground, looking relieved.
It was not long before the wolves mercenaries ran towards them. As soon as they arrived at Lara and Demian, they shouted suddenly.
“Rookie, you good?”
“You nutjob! Looking from afar, I almost pissed my pants.”
“Milady, are you out of your mind?!”
Even so, they helped Demian get up and checked to see if there were any injuries.
Then, they surrounded Lara to protect her.
Advertisement
They heard a shout from inside the manor.
“She jumped out!”
“Catch her! Get down there and catch her right away!”
Marquess of Bailey ordered the soldiers after finding out that Lara had escaped.
“Milady, don’t worry.”
One of the wolves grinned and pointed at the back with his thumb.
“Because Madam Isadora is coming right now.”
Lara turned her head and looked at where he was pointing. Just in time, the carriage that brought Isadora had arrived at the manor.
∘₊✧──────✧₊∘
Demian was determined to kill Marquess of Bailey.
But it seemed that he would not get the chance to do so.
After Demian rescued Lara, who jumped out of the window, Isadora arrived. Then, of all times, Marquess of Bailey also walked out of the manor.
Isadora ordered the wolves to catch that son of a b*tch right away. The wolves were loyal to their boss’ order.
Slap!
A slap could make such a loud noise.
Those who were there were thinking of the same thing.
Slap!
Every time Isadora swung her hand, Marquess of Bailey slowly backed away.
His cheeks were swollen, and the delicate flesh around his eyes was torn. At first, he was mad about getting beaten, but now, he was at a loss, like a beast that ran away with its tail curled up.
He felt more shame than pain.
Slap!
Isadora did not seem to want to stop.
What was worse, not a word had been said since she faced Marquess of Bailey.
She just began to slap her husband as soon as she saw him, and now, even other people had kept their silence.
Slap!
It was the same for Lara.
When Isadora got off the carriage, Lara could not move. Because her mother’s face was full of tears.
It was the first time.
In Lara’s memories, her mother was someone cold and strict.
Tears dripped from Isadora’s pale face. Then, she screamed like a beast and held Lara in her arms.
Isadora was trembling.
She hugged Lara tightly and mumbled, asking whether she was okay, or if she had gotten any injuries.
I’m okay. I’m not injured.
Lara wanted to say that.
But the moment she looked at her mother’s messed up face, she also burst into tears. She was scared and anxious, she thought she was fine, but she was actually not.
Lara cried out in her mother’s hug.
Slap!
Both Marquess of Bailey who was getting beaten and Isadora who was doing the beating were staggering.
The mercenaries, who were looking at her with worried faces, exchanged looks.
They thought it would be better to stop her.
Slap!
At this rate, Isadora would collapse first before Marquess of Bailey.
She had lost her energy now that it did not sound as terrifying as it was at first. She was just going to keep hitting her husband until she lost her rage.
“Mother.”
Lara had no choice but to step up.
She approached Isadora with a face that was messed up with tears and black ash.
“I’m fine.”
“No.”
Isadora did not agree with Lara.
“You are not.”
“Mother…”
“No daughter in the world can be fine after being betrayed by her father like that. Especially since you are the only family left for him.”
Lara tried to say something, but she burst into tears again and just kept her mouth shut.
Finally, Isadora talked to Marquess of Bailey.
“I hope that, someday, when you die… there will be no one near you. Dying alone in a cold, dark street without anyone’s sympathy. Painfully and miserably.”
That was the end.
Marquess of Bailey was not Lara’s father and Isadora’s husband anymore.
